Kagame Sends Special Envoy to Attend Mutebile Burial

Kagame, Mutebile and Museveni

Rwanda’s president Paul Kagame has sent a representative to attend the burial of the fallen central Bank of Uganda (BoU) governor Prof Emmanuel Tumusiime Mutebile.

Mutebile died in Nairobi at the weekend. (Read story here, and a related one there).

His burial will cost millions. (Read story here).

Mutebile will be laid to rest in Kabale Municipality on January 30.

Now, the government, through its foreign affairs ministry, has confirmed that President Kagame has sent a representative to attend the final sendoff.

“The Government of Uganda acknowledges the representative sent by the Government of the Republic of Rwanda to attend the official burial ceremony of the late Prof. Emmanuel Tumusiime Mutebile, former Governor Bank of Uganda,” said the foreign affairs ministry in its statement on the reopening of the Katuna/Gatuna border point with Rwanda.
